Summary

Thomas S. Moore registered as a lobbyist representing Ed Del Hierro regarding a request for a zoning before the Chicago Zoning Board of Appeals.

Key Facts

  • Thomas S. Moore acted as the lobbyist for Ed Del Hierro.
  • The lobbying activity targeted the Chicago Zoning Board of Appeals.
  • The specific action sought was a zoning variation.
  • The reporting period for this activity was July 1, 2018, to September 30, 2018.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a zoning variation?
A zoning is an administrative request to allow a property owner to deviate from specific zoning code requirements, such as building height, setbacks, or land use.
Does this document show the outcome of the request?
No, this document only discloses the lobbying activity and the intent to seek a ; it does not state whether the Zoning Board of Appeals approved or denied the request.
